The sun is bright today.

Once in a while, I will look straight at the sun. Only long enough to see if the heaven-bird is nesting there. Only long enough to pray. Only long enough to see if I remember how to blink. Only not for any time at all. Sometimes I see her, the moment I turn my head and avert my gaze. All those wings and humming feathers shining, reaching, folding, stretching, flying-right-into-my-eyes. But then when I turn again, she is not there. Only she always is. Only I can not see her straight on.
